(Geneva – 6’0” 165)
Taylor is the top wide out in the 2025 class in the state of Illinois. Catches everything with his hands not letting the ball get into his body. He is such a smooth route runner with his fluid hips getting in and out of breaks. Suddenness at the top of routes is impressive. Very smooth route runner that makes the most of his catches after he gets his mitts on them. Great run after catch that explodes downfield. At 6’0″ he is good at high pointing fades in the endzone. Showed he could run the complete route repertoire, but was particularly adept at the skinny post where he had several super long catches. Slick on his out routes for first downs and is a speedster with the ball on bubble screens. Bit of a hop off the line at times. Showed some return skills as well in the kick return game.

(Mt. Zion – 6’0” 160)
Trimble is a receiver that really makes guys miss in space. He is the definition of Mr. YAC! Does it on shallow cross routes, bubble screens, and turns them into big plays. Took one bubble screen 75 yards for a TD. High points deep balls and is a smooth route runner. Very good in the return game. Can be a gadget guy as well running it on sweeps and lining up all over the field.

(West Aurora – 6’4” 180)
Smith is a 6’4″ wide receiver that is also a top 10 hoops prospect in the state. He has been picking up a lot of momentum on the football side with the way he has been playing. First thing that stands out is his tremendous size at 6’4″ with elite athleticism and ball skills. High points catches in traffic whether on the edge or going over the middle. Very good hands snatching the pigskin out of the air on the regular. Long strider that seems to glide down the field. Tracks the ball well in the air and has good body control during the catch. Can do some work on short routes too catching a bubble screen for a 60 yard TD. Should develop into an elite redzone threat as was shown on tape where he was a TD machine!

(Sycamore – 6’2” 200)
Gautcher impressed at the Prep Redzone Camp winning MVP of the WR group. It was easy to see why then and now he has become one of the top pass catchers in this class. Very good hands in traffic showing his toughness willing to go over the middle. Such smooth and easy acceleration gliding past secondary defenders with ease. He excels at the skinny post where it looks like he is just going past the safety while they aren’t even moving. Tracks the ball well and transitions from long catch to run well. Speed in the open field taking short catches and turning them into major plays. Catches it with his hands and is physical with the ball.
Quinn Morris Quinn Morris 5'11" | 165 lbs | WR Plainfield East | 2025 State IL (Plainfield East – 5’11” 165)
Morris is a 5’11” receiver that is very athletic and smooth. His coaching staff loves to get him the ball via the bubble screen as it was shown over and over on tape. Does a good job of catching and getting downfield. Quickness in short areas make him tough to contain. Very slippery through traffic and has burst in the open field. On downfield passes he was best at the post tracking it well in the air. When thrown passes on the edge he would high point them or snatch them away from the defender. Creativity in the return game with several impressive kickoff returns.
Cameron Bates Cameron Bates 6'2" | 175 lbs | WR Grayslake North | 2025 State IL (Grayslake North – 6’2” 175)
Bates has solid size and is an adept route runner getting in and out of his cuts. “Very good route runner” was written down at least half a dozen times. Tracks the ball over his shoulder on deep ball. Smooth acceleration gliding past the defensive backs.
Brock Pettaway Brock Pettaway 5'10" | 170 lbs | WR Naperville North | 2025 State IL (Naperville North – 5’10” 170)
Pettaway is a 5’10” slot receiver that has big time speed! He brings sudden movements on his routes and makes guys miss in space over and over again. Home run threat that can take short passes and turn them into long gains. Fluid hips on his routes and does an excellent job of finding the weak spot in the defense on short routes. Gadget guy that can be used in a variety of ways including bubble screens which he is good at creating YAC.
Ian Willis Ian Willis 5'9" | 170 lbs | WR St. Francis | 2025 State IL (Wheaton St. Francis – 5’9” 170)
Willis is a bit of a smaller guy that probably projects working best out of the slot at the next level. Super smooth route runner that is deceptive at the top of his routes. Legit downfield threat with his speed down the field blowing past opponents. Fluid hips and great hands. More than willing to go over the middle for catches. Finds holes in the defense especially in the endzone. Shifty around the redzone making plays for touchdowns. Breaks tackles as well as anyone we have broken down tape of in this wide out class. Slippery in space. Very good ball skills and excellent hands. Gets in and out of breaks with ease. On bubble screens he wins downfield attacking in space.
